Sharon asked Eloisa James:

Hi Eloisa...I am reading and enjoying My American Duchess now....your answer in a previous question about your daughter reading The Fault in Outr Stars...does your daughter influence your heroines at all? Especially being that American living in London....I would imagine she offers interesting perspectives on being young and having these wonderful experiences....

Eloisa James Hi Sharon! Yes, Anna has a huge effect on my books. She likes to listen to the plots and give me advice about what my heroines should be doing/thinking. And since she's closer to their age than I am, I generally listen to her. She's very good at wrinkling her nose and saying, "No, I don't think so." As for living in London, she adores the city now. She fell in love with a nice British boy... a great story to bring home (even given a little heartbreak at the end).
